Python Sträng rpartition() Metod
Exempel
Sök den sista förekomsten av ordet "bananas" och returnera en tupel med tre element:
- 1 - Allt innehåll före "match"
- 2 - "match"
- 3 - Allt innehåll efter "match"
txt = "Jag kan äta bananer hela dagen, bananer är min favoritfrukt" x = txt.rpartition("bananas") print(x)
Definition och Användning
rpartition() metoden söker den sista förekomsten av den specifika strängen och delar upp strängen i en tupel med tre element.
Det första elementet innehåller strängens del före den matchande strängen.
Det andra elementet innehåller den specifika strängen.
Den tredje elementet innehåller strängens del efter den matchande strängen.
Syntax
string.rpartition(value)
Parametervärde
Parameter | Beskrivning |
---|---|
value | Obligatorisk. Strängen som ska hämtas. |
Mer Exempel
Exempel
Om det inte hittas det specifika värdet kommer rpartition() metoden att returnera en tupel som innehåller: 1 - hela strängen, 2 - en tom sträng, 3 - en tom sträng:
txt = "Jag kan äta bananer hela dagen, bananer är min favoritfrukt" x = txt.rpartition("apples") print(x)